Khronos Group Announces Release of Vulkan 1.0 (phoronix.com)
An anonymous reader writes: Vulkan 1.0 was released this morning as a surprise for those looking towards a high-performance, cross-platform (everyone but Apple) API. In a lengthy overview of Vulkan 1.0, the stage is set for making Vulkan what it's been talked up to be, but it's not there yet for end-users to fully enjoy: NVIDIA has conformant drivers out for major platforms, AMD doesn't have any conformant driver yet, and Intel only has a conformant Linux driver. The lone launch title for Vulkan 1.0 is Talos Principle, but don't expect it to perform better than the OpenGL port at this time. While it's easy for many game developers to port to Vulkan, it will require significant investment to make the engines really much faster than their OpenGL/DirectX11-geared code-bases while new games should be much better from the start when designed around this lower-level API. The spec will be available at Khronos.org and the Vulkan SDK is available from LunarG.com. -
NVIDIA Begins Providing Open-Source 3D Driver Support For GeForce GTX 900 Series (phoronix.com)
An anonymous reader writes: In late 2014 NVIDIA announced their GPUs would begin requiring signed firmware images before the open-source driver could enable hardware acceleration. That led the Nouveau developers to call the latest GPUs "very open-source unfriendly", but that criticism can now be laid to rest as NVIDIA has finally released the signed firmware and basic open-source driver code. The open-source driver can now move on with its open-source 3D enablement for Maxwell GPUs and the NVIDIA developer is hoping it will be ready for the next kernel cycle (Linux 4.6). -

Talos Secure Workstation Is Free-Software Centric — and $3100 [Updated]
jones_supa writes: These days, the motivation to use open source software for many people is to avoid backdoors placed by intelligence organizations and to avoid software that has hidden privacy-intruding characteristics. For the operating system and userspace software, open choices are already available. The last remaining island has been the firmware included in various ROM chips in a computer. Libreboot has introduced an open BIOS, but it is not available for newer systems featuring the Intel ME or AMD PSP management features. Talos' Secure Workstation fills this need, providing a modern system with 8-core POWER8 CPU, 132 GB RAM, and open firmware. The product is currently in a pre-release phase where Raptor Engineering is trying to understand if it's possible to do a production run of the machine. If you are interested, it's worth visiting the official website. Adds an anonymous reader about the new system, which rings in at a steep $3100: "While the engineers found solace in the POWER8 architecture with being more open than AMD/Intel CPUs, they still are searching for a graphics card that is open enough to receive the FSF Respect Your Freedom certification." Running "rm -rf /" Is Now Bricking Linux Systems (phoronix.com)
An anonymous reader writes: For newer systems utilizing UEFI, running rm -rf / is enough to permanently brick your system. While it's a trivial command to run on Linux systems, Windows and other operating systems are also prone to this issue when using UEFI. The problem comes down to UEFI variables being mounted with read/write permissions and when recursively deleting everything, the UEFI variables get wiped too. Systemd developers have rejected mounting the EFI variables as read-only, since there are valid use-cases for writing to them. Mounting them read-only can also break other applications, so for now there is no good solution to avoid potentially bricking your system, but kernel developers are investigating the issue. -

Open Source Could Help Bring Vulkan To More AMD GPUs (phoronix.com)
An anonymous reader writes: AMD has confirmed that their Vulkan Linux driver will only work with the new AMDGPU kernel driver, meaning that for right now on the desktop, Vulkan will just work on the Radeon R9 285, R9 380, R9 380X and R9 Fury series — not even the other Rx 200/300 series graphics cards. This limitation exists because the AMDGPU driver only works with GCN 1.2 and newer. In time, AMD may allow the driver to work on older GCN GPUs going back to the HD 7000 series. But wait: AMDGPU is open-source. AMD is welcoming community support to help bring AMDGPU (and thereby Vulkan) to these older GPUs. The work involved would be porting GCN 1.0/1.1 support from the existing open-source Radeon DRM driver over to the new AMDGPU DRM driver. The Vulkan code itself is said to already be compatible with all GCN GPUs going back to the HD 7xxx series. -

Intel's Clear Linux Distribution Offers Fast Out-Of-The-Box Performance (phoronix.com)
An anonymous reader writes: In a 10-way Linux distribution battle including OpenSUSE, Debian, Ubuntu, Fedora, and others, one of the fastest out-of-the-box performers was a surprising contender: Intel's Clear Linux Project that's still in its infancy. Clear Linux ships in an optimized form for delivering best performance on x86 hardware with enabling many compiler optimizations by default, highly-tuned software bundles, function multi-versioning for the most performant code functions based upon CPU, AutoFDO for automated feedback-direct optimizations and other performance-driven features. Clear Linux is a rolling-release-inspired distribution that issues new versions a few times a day and is up to version 5700. -

Mesa's Highlights Reel: An Impressive Year For Open Source 3-D Drivers
Michael Larabel at Phoronix has been assiduously reporting on some of the small advancements in open source 3-D graphics; in aggregate, those small advancements make for big improvements in hardware (and platform) support, as well as higher performance. Phoronix published today a year-end wrap-up highlighting some of the ways that Mesa has developed; it's quite a list. An excerpt: This time last year core Mesa and the drivers were still limited to OpenGL 3.3 compliance while in 2015 we've seen core Mesa reach up to OpenGL 4.2 support. The AMD RadeonSI and R600g drivers have raised up through OpenGL 4.1 (though R600g is limited in what supports GL4) and the Nouveau NVC0 driver is at OpenGL 4.1 as well. The Intel Mesa driver is still at OpenGL 3.3, but they are extremely close to OpenGL 4.2 and should hit that milestone in early 2016 after having been recently focusing up on OpenGL ES 3.1 support, which they did achieve this year. Besides tackling more GL4 support, Mesa this year has seen the new VirtIO GPU driver for 3D support in guest VMs, continued work on the new Raspberry Pi 3D driver (VC4), video encode/decode improvements, and other Gallium3D state tracker highlights. -

$5 Raspberry Pi Zero Compared To Intel's NetBurst CPUs & Newer (phoronix.com)
An anonymous reader writes: Curious about the performance of a Raspberry Pi Zero, Phoronix has published a number of Raspberry Pi 2 + Pi Zero performance benchmarks with paired power consumption data. They found the Pi Zero performed slower than even an Intel Celeron 320 from the NetBurst era, but that the Raspberry Pi 2 was performing between that Celeron and a Pentium 4 "C" 2.8GHz CPU from 2004. While the Raspberry Pis didn't win in raw performance, the performance-per-Watt of the Raspberry Pi 2 was 220x greater than the Pentium Northwood. The Pi Zero had an average power consumption of 2.7 Watts and the Raspberry Pi 2 was at 3.5 Watts; however, compared to newer Broadwell and Skylake processors, Intel's low-end parts delivered greater power efficiency while the Raspberry Pi had the best value. -

NVIDIA Jetson TX1 Performance Shines For GPU Computing (phoronix.com)
An anonymous reader writes: Following last week's announcement of the Jetson TX1 development board, NVIDIA is now allowing independent reports of performance for their $599 USD 64-bit ARM development board. Linux results published by Phoronix show very strong performance for the Jetson TX1 when looking at the Cortex-A57 speed relative to the Tegra K1 and older Tegra SoCs along with other ARM hardware like Calxeda and Raspberry Pi. The Jetson TX1 was generally multiple times faster than ARM hardware a few years old. The graphics performance was twice as fast as the year-old Jetson TK1 thanks to the Maxwell GPU. Compared to x86 hardware, in CPU-bound tasks the performance is comparable to an AMD Sempron/Phenom except when utilizing GPGPU computing where it's then faster than Intel Skylake and Xeon processors. The Jetson TX1 had a peak power consumption of 16 Watts and an average power use of under 10 Watts. -

GNU Hurd 0.7 and GNU Mach 1.6 Released
jones_supa writes: Halloween brought us GNU Hurd 0.7, GNU Mach 1.6, and GNU MIG 1.6. The new Hurd comes with filesystem driver improvements, provides a new rpcscan utility, and the Hurd code has been ported to work with newer versions of GCC and GNU C Library. The Mach microkernel has updates for compiler compatibility, improvements to the lock debugging infrastructure, the kernel now lets non-privileged users write to a small amount of memory, timestamps are now kept relative to boot time, and there are various bugfixes. MIG 1.6 is a small update which improves compatibility with newer dialects of C programming language. Specific details on all of the updates can be found in the full release announcement. jrepin adds some more details: The GNU Hurd 0.7 improves the node cache for the EXT2 file-system code (ext2fs), improves the native fakeroot tool, provides a new rpcscan utility, and fixes a long-standing synchronization issue with the file-system translators and other components. The GNU Mach 1.6 microkernel also has updates for compiler compatibility, improvements to the lock debugging infrastructure, the kernel now lets non-privileged users write to a small amount of memory, timestamps are now kept relative to boot time, and there are various bug-fixes. -
